Mistake 1: Skipping Soil Bearing Capacity Testing

A lot of builders look at a piece of land and assume it'll hold whatever they plan to put on it. That's a gamble. Soil bearing capacity varies wildly from one parcel to the next, sometimes even within the same lot, and you won't know what you're dealing with until someone actually tests it. The consequences of getting this wrong range from settling and cracking to full-on structural failure down the road.

Geotechnical testing isn't cheap. But it's a fraction of what you'll spend fixing a foundation that wasn't designed for the actual soil conditions underneath it. So get the borings done. Get the lab analysis. Don't guess on something this foundational to the whole project.

According to the U.S. Geological Survey's research on land subsidence, soil instability is a well-documented risk that affects construction projects across the country, including in areas that look perfectly stable on the surface. That's worth keeping in mind before you assume your site is fine.

Mistake 2: Overlooking Drainage Patterns and Stormwater Flow

Water finds a way. Always. If you don't understand how stormwater moves across your site before you build, you're essentially designing a structure blind to one of the most destructive forces it'll face. Poor drainage analysis leads to flooding, erosion, and foundation undermining. These aren't minor inconveniences. They're expensive, sometimes catastrophic, problems.

A proper site analysis looks at topography, existing drainage channels, and how water behaves during heavy rain events. It also considers what your construction will do to those patterns. Grading changes can redirect water in ways that weren't anticipated, and if you haven't studied the flow beforehand, you'll be reacting to problems instead of preventing them.

Mistake 3: Failing to Verify Underground Utilities and Easements

You'd be surprised how many projects get a rude awakening when excavation uncovers a utility line that wasn't supposed to be there. Or when a survey finally gets done and reveals an easement that cuts right through the planned building footprint. Both situations can force expensive redesigns. Sometimes they stop a project entirely.

Always call 811 before digging. That's the baseline. But 811 only covers active utility lines that are registered. Older lines, abandoned infrastructure, and private utilities may not show up. A thorough site investigation should include a utility locating process that goes deeper than the standard call-before-you-dig protocol. Easement verification also needs to happen early, not after the architect has drawn up a full set of plans.

Mistake 4: Ignoring Zoning, Setbacks, and Environmental Constraints

Zoning restrictions exist, and they're not always obvious from a quick look at a parcel map. Setback requirements, height limits, impervious surface rules, and environmental buffers can all affect what you're actually allowed to build and where you're allowed to build it. Finding out about these constraints after you've finalized a design is a painful and expensive experience.

Environmental constraints deserve special attention. Wetlands, floodplains, and protected habitat areas can all restrict development in ways that aren't visible from the road. In Ohio, there are both state and federal regulations that govern what can happen near certain water features or sensitive ecosystems. If your site analysis doesn't include a review of these constraints, you're flying blind.

Mistake 5: Treating Site Analysis as a One-Time Checkbox

Here's one that doesn't get talked about enough. A lot of builders treat site analysis like a form you fill out once at the beginning and then file away. Done. Moving on. But that's not how it works in practice, at least not on projects that go smoothly.

Site conditions can change. Unexpected soil conditions found during excavation may require a revised foundation design. A grading change on an adjacent property might alter your drainage calculations. Permit conditions can introduce new constraints that weren't in the original plan. Good site analysis is an ongoing conversation between the data you gathered at the start and the realities you encounter as the project moves forward.

Think of it less like a report and more like a reference document you keep checking. That mindset shift alone can prevent a lot of mid-project surprises. Builders who revisit their site data at each phase of planning tend to catch conflicts earlier, when fixing them is still relatively cheap.

Frequently Asked Questions

How early in a project should site analysis happen?

As early as possible. Ideally before you finalize any design work. The findings can affect the building's footprint, foundation type, grading plan, and even whether the site is viable at all. Doing it after you've committed to a design means you're either ignoring the data or paying to revise work you've already done.

Does site analysis cover environmental review?

It should. A thorough site analysis includes checking for wetlands, floodplain boundaries, protected buffers, and other environmental constraints that could restrict development. Not all providers include this automatically, so it's worth asking specifically what's covered before you hire someone.

What's the difference between a survey and a site analysis?

A survey establishes property boundaries and existing conditions on the land. A site analysis goes further, looking at soil, drainage, utilities, zoning, environmental constraints, and how all of those factors interact with what you plan to build. You need both, and a survey is usually one input into a broader site analysis.

Can I skip geotechnical testing on a small project?

Probably not a great idea. Soil problems don't care how small your building is. A smaller project also means a smaller budget for fixing surprises, so the risk of skipping testing is actually higher in some ways. Even basic soil borings can catch conditions that would otherwise cause real structural problems later.

What happens if site analysis reveals a serious problem?

It depends on the problem. Some issues, like poor soil, can be addressed through foundation design changes or ground improvement techniques. Others, like a wetland that covers most of the buildable area, might require a redesign or even a change of site. Finding out early is always better than finding out mid-construction, when your options are limited and your costs are already piling up.
